Caesars vs BetRivers in Alberta (2026): Which Is Better?
Caesars and BetRivers are two established operators, both live in Alberta since the market opened on July 13, 2026, and this is a close mid-tier matchup. Here is the comparison on platform, markets, app, payments, licensing and track record — never bonuses, which AGLC bars from being advertised to Albertans.
By Aleksandr Vakoliuk · research-based comparison · how I rate
My verdict · edge: Caesars Sportsbook
A close one that Caesars edges on brand scale and market breadth, though its app has historically been its weaker point (it is improving). BetRivers (Rush Street) counters with a clean, stable app, strong responsible-gambling tooling and an established Ontario record — arguably the more polished day-to-day product, even if its markets are a touch shallower. Very little between them. Both are AGLC-registered and live in Alberta (market opened July 13, 2026).

How they compare, factor by factor
Sports markets & depth
Edge: Caesars SportsbookCaesars' menu is broader; BetRivers is solid but slightly shallower on overall depth.
App & platform
Edge: BetRiversBetRivers' app is clean and stable; Caesars' has historically lagged the leaders, though it is improving.
Payments & payouts
Edge: TieComparable methods and operator-stated processing times; not yet AB-verified.
Licensing & compliance
Edge: TieBoth AGLC-registered for July 13, 2026; BetRivers has a notably strong responsible-gambling focus.
Track record
Edge: TieBoth established in regulated markets; Caesars is larger overall, BetRivers strong in Ontario.
